What is the interior angle measure of any regular pentagon?
Explanation
To find the angle of any regular polygon you find the number of sides . For a pentagon,
.
You then subtract 2 from the number of sides yielding 3.
Take 3 and multiply it by 180 degrees to yield the total number of degrees in the regular pentagon.
Then to find one individual angle we divide 540 by the total number of angles 5,
The answer is .
